The EcoHaven Timeline
A Sustainable Outdoor Living Mindset
EcoHaven began with a clear mission — to elevate outdoor living while reducing plastic waste. The idea was simple yet powerful: transform discarded plastic items into durable, stylish, weather-resistant furniture.
Converting Plastic Waste into Valuable Material
EcoHaven repurposes post-consumer HDPE or PPE waste as toys, containers, buckets, cutlery and household goods. We partner with recyclers that meticulously sort, color-coded, and granularize waste into small clean flakes. These granules are washed, pigmented, heated.
From Raw Material to Ready-to-Use Furniture
Once the recycled lumber is cured and cooled, it enters the carpentry stage where skilled craftsmen cut, drill, and prepare each component with precision. Parts are designed for consumer-friendly, assembly-free installation.
